  3. Time for some new modifications!

    There is still work at the new brakes, this weekend he know more about the brackets that willbe custom made to fit the big 166 brembo calipers with 330x28 brembo lancia delta discs! At the picture you see the calipers next to a standard 24v caliper!

    Yesterday i got a new interior.... Sportiva electric seats with red stitches :wub:

    :happy0045::wub: next job is to wire the electric system from the seats and the seatheating.

    Also finaly got my silver rings for the speedo clocks! the 3 inner console rings i head already.

    i've changed the silver fase 2 for a black fase 1 so almoust everything is black and red inside B)

    Also mounted a pinninfarina logo on the black painted inner console! looks very nice!

    My garage still didn't deliver my Qv badges so i will order somewhere else.

    Lots of projects to do for know!

    New photo shoot will come when this step is completed.

  7. Hi There,

    Im Joris and i am 27 years of age.

    Jimbo informed us Dutch people about this amazing forum, very nice cars and gents around here!

    i have read some very interesting pages and know for sure there more to come!

    At the moment i drive a 916 Spider from the year 2000.

    Its my second 916 spider... just can't stop looking at those sexy lines :wub:

    The body of the car is Nero black with a (Red style) Rosso Jerez interior dash and door panels.

    The spider has full Cup/Zender body parts and many other modifications, the OZ botticelli 3 piece wheels are fitted 2 months ago, its a staggered setup in 19''.

    There more modifications to come, at the moment i'm waiting for the last parts to fit the new Brembo 166 brakes calipers and 305 discs.
